-#ifndef CERES_INTERNAL_LINEAR_LEAST_SQUARES_PROBLEMS_H_
-#define CERES_INTERNAL_LINEAR_LEAST_SQUARES_PROBLEMS_H_
-
-#include <string>
-#include <vector>
-#include "ceres/sparse_matrix.h"
-#include "ceres/internal/port.h"
-#include "ceres/internal/scoped_ptr.h"
-
-namespace ceres {
-namespace internal {
-
-// Structure defining a linear least squares problem and if possible
-// ground truth solutions. To be used by various LinearSolver tests.
-struct LinearLeastSquaresProblem {
- LinearLeastSquaresProblem()
- : A(NULL), b(NULL), D(NULL), num_eliminate_blocks(0),
- x(NULL), x_D(NULL) {
- }
-
- scoped_ptr<SparseMatrix> A;
- scoped_array<double> b;
- scoped_array<double> D;
- // If using the schur eliminator then how many of the variable
- // blocks are e_type blocks.
- int num_eliminate_blocks;
-
- // Solution to min_x |Ax - b|^2
- scoped_array<double> x;
- // Solution to min_x |Ax - b|^2 + |Dx|^2
- scoped_array<double> x_D;
-};
-
-// Factories for linear least squares problem.
-LinearLeastSquaresProblem* CreateLinearLeastSquaresProblemFromId(int id);
-
-LinearLeastSquaresProblem* LinearLeastSquaresProblem0();
-LinearLeastSquaresProblem* LinearLeastSquaresProblem1();
-LinearLeastSquaresProblem* LinearLeastSquaresProblem2();
-LinearLeastSquaresProblem* LinearLeastSquaresProblem3();
-
-// Write the linear least squares problem to disk. The exact format
-// depends on dump_format_type.
-bool DumpLinearLeastSquaresProblem(const string& filename_base,
- DumpFormatType dump_format_type,
- const SparseMatrix* A,
- const double* D,
- const double* b,
- const double* x,
- int num_eliminate_blocks);
-} // namespace internal
-} // namespace ceres
-
-#endif // CERES_INTERNAL_LINEAR_LEAST_SQUARES_PROBLEMS_H_
